Comparison review

LG G3 has a global score of 76.4, which is a little bit better than the LG G2's score of 73.7. Both devices in this review come with Android OS, but the LG G3 has newer 5.0 version and LG G2 has Android 4.4.2. LG G3's construction has the same thickness than the LG G2, but it is a little bit heavier.

The LG G3 counts with a bit better hardware performance than LG G2, and although they both have a 450 MHz GPU and the same number of cores, the LG G3 also has 1 GB more RAM memory. The LG G3 counts with just a bit better screen than LG G2, and although they both have the same brightness, the LG G3 also has a quite larger screen, a better 2560 x 1440 resolution and a higher quantity of pixels per inch in the screen.

The LG G3 shoots clearer pictures and videos than LG G2, and although they both have a same size sensor, a 13 mega-pixels back-facing camera and the same camera aperture, the LG G3 also has a lot higher video resolution. LG G3 counts with much more memory capacity for applications, games, photos and videos than LG G2. Both of them have the same internal memory.

LG G2 counts with a battery duration that's very similar to the battery performance in LG G3.
